reference, declarationdefinition
definition → references, declarations, derived classes, virtual overrides
reference to multiple definitions → definitions
unreferenced

References

gen/lib/Target/Mips/MipsGenSubtargetInfo.inc
 3813   if (Bits[Mips::FeatureMips1] && MipsArchVersion < Mips1) MipsArchVersion = Mips1;
 3813   if (Bits[Mips::FeatureMips1] && MipsArchVersion < Mips1) MipsArchVersion = Mips1;
 3814   if (Bits[Mips::FeatureMips2] && MipsArchVersion < Mips2) MipsArchVersion = Mips2;
 3814   if (Bits[Mips::FeatureMips2] && MipsArchVersion < Mips2) MipsArchVersion = Mips2;
 3815   if (Bits[Mips::FeatureMips3] && MipsArchVersion < Mips3) MipsArchVersion = Mips3;
 3815   if (Bits[Mips::FeatureMips3] && MipsArchVersion < Mips3) MipsArchVersion = Mips3;
 3818   if (Bits[Mips::FeatureMips4] && MipsArchVersion < Mips4) MipsArchVersion = Mips4;
 3818   if (Bits[Mips::FeatureMips4] && MipsArchVersion < Mips4) MipsArchVersion = Mips4;
 3821   if (Bits[Mips::FeatureMips5] && MipsArchVersion < Mips5) MipsArchVersion = Mips5;
 3821   if (Bits[Mips::FeatureMips5] && MipsArchVersion < Mips5) MipsArchVersion = Mips5;
 3824   if (Bits[Mips::FeatureMips32] && MipsArchVersion < Mips32) MipsArchVersion = Mips32;
 3824   if (Bits[Mips::FeatureMips32] && MipsArchVersion < Mips32) MipsArchVersion = Mips32;
 3825   if (Bits[Mips::FeatureMips32r2] && MipsArchVersion < Mips32r2) MipsArchVersion = Mips32r2;
 3825   if (Bits[Mips::FeatureMips32r2] && MipsArchVersion < Mips32r2) MipsArchVersion = Mips32r2;
 3826   if (Bits[Mips::FeatureMips32r3] && MipsArchVersion < Mips32r3) MipsArchVersion = Mips32r3;
 3826   if (Bits[Mips::FeatureMips32r3] && MipsArchVersion < Mips32r3) MipsArchVersion = Mips32r3;
 3827   if (Bits[Mips::FeatureMips32r5] && MipsArchVersion < Mips32r5) MipsArchVersion = Mips32r5;
 3827   if (Bits[Mips::FeatureMips32r5] && MipsArchVersion < Mips32r5) MipsArchVersion = Mips32r5;
 3828   if (Bits[Mips::FeatureMips32r6] && MipsArchVersion < Mips32r6) MipsArchVersion = Mips32r6;
 3828   if (Bits[Mips::FeatureMips32r6] && MipsArchVersion < Mips32r6) MipsArchVersion = Mips32r6;
 3829   if (Bits[Mips::FeatureMips64] && MipsArchVersion < Mips64) MipsArchVersion = Mips64;
 3829   if (Bits[Mips::FeatureMips64] && MipsArchVersion < Mips64) MipsArchVersion = Mips64;
 3830   if (Bits[Mips::FeatureMips64r2] && MipsArchVersion < Mips64r2) MipsArchVersion = Mips64r2;
 3830   if (Bits[Mips::FeatureMips64r2] && MipsArchVersion < Mips64r2) MipsArchVersion = Mips64r2;
 3831   if (Bits[Mips::FeatureMips64r3] && MipsArchVersion < Mips64r3) MipsArchVersion = Mips64r3;
 3831   if (Bits[Mips::FeatureMips64r3] && MipsArchVersion < Mips64r3) MipsArchVersion = Mips64r3;
 3832   if (Bits[Mips::FeatureMips64r5] && MipsArchVersion < Mips64r5) MipsArchVersion = Mips64r5;
 3832   if (Bits[Mips::FeatureMips64r5] && MipsArchVersion < Mips64r5) MipsArchVersion = Mips64r5;
 3833   if (Bits[Mips::FeatureMips64r6] && MipsArchVersion < Mips64r6) MipsArchVersion = Mips64r6;
 3833   if (Bits[Mips::FeatureMips64r6] && MipsArchVersion < Mips64r6) MipsArchVersion = Mips64r6;
lib/Target/Mips/MipsSubtarget.cpp
   90   if (MipsArchVersion == MipsDefault)
   91     MipsArchVersion = Mips32;
   95   if (MipsArchVersion == Mips1)
   97   if (MipsArchVersion == Mips5)
lib/Target/Mips/MipsSubtarget.h
  239   bool hasMips1() const { return MipsArchVersion >= Mips1; }
  240   bool hasMips2() const { return MipsArchVersion >= Mips2; }
  241   bool hasMips3() const { return MipsArchVersion >= Mips3; }
  242   bool hasMips4() const { return MipsArchVersion >= Mips4; }
  243   bool hasMips5() const { return MipsArchVersion >= Mips5; }
  247     return (MipsArchVersion >= Mips32 && MipsArchVersion < Mips32Max) ||
  247     return (MipsArchVersion >= Mips32 && MipsArchVersion < Mips32Max) ||
  251     return (MipsArchVersion >= Mips32r2 && MipsArchVersion < Mips32Max) ||
  251     return (MipsArchVersion >= Mips32r2 && MipsArchVersion < Mips32Max) ||
  255     return (MipsArchVersion >= Mips32r3 && MipsArchVersion < Mips32Max) ||
  255     return (MipsArchVersion >= Mips32r3 && MipsArchVersion < Mips32Max) ||
  259     return (MipsArchVersion >= Mips32r5 && MipsArchVersion < Mips32Max) ||
  259     return (MipsArchVersion >= Mips32r5 && MipsArchVersion < Mips32Max) ||
  263     return (MipsArchVersion >= Mips32r6 && MipsArchVersion < Mips32Max) ||
  263     return (MipsArchVersion >= Mips32r6 && MipsArchVersion < Mips32Max) ||
  266   bool hasMips64() const { return MipsArchVersion >= Mips64; }
  267   bool hasMips64r2() const { return MipsArchVersion >= Mips64r2; }
  268   bool hasMips64r3() const { return MipsArchVersion >= Mips64r3; }
  269   bool hasMips64r5() const { return MipsArchVersion >= Mips64r5; }
  270   bool hasMips64r6() const { return MipsArchVersion >= Mips64r6; }